How can I return the sent and received faxes in the fax in Windows 7 program?
Hello
Here are the details. I had some computer repairs and fax sent and received files were gone. From a previous post here, I found the sent and received faxes on one stored hard drive in C:\programdata\microsoft\windowsNT. I looked at them and they were all there. The thing that is missing is something that can list the fax sent and received in the program so that they are.
I tried the fax software and items sent and received were still missing.
Thus, the data is there but not accessible from the program.
What I am doing wrong?
(Moved to programs)
Hello
Please contact Microsoft Community.
Analysis documents are stored in the Documents folder under scanned Documents. It will not appear in the view of the analysis until you copy all your data from C:\Program Data\Micrsoft\Windows NT\MSFax scan to C:\User\UserName\MyDocuments\.
Note: Close and reopen Windows Fax and Scan, once you finished.

Cannot install the fax in windows xp sp3
When I try to install the fax component, the installation is complete. However, I don't see the fax software installed in the start menu > all programs > Accessories > communications... what could be the problem? Please help me. I use windows xp pro service pack 3.
I'm afraid that I don't have a solution proven to this situation. The following might work, but I do know for sure that he will do so.
Log in as a user with "Computer administrator" privileges
Create a Restore Point or back up the registry with C:\WINDOWS\ERUNT , or for protection full and create and save a disc image, use something like Acronis True Image, Norton Ghost, Casper or similar.
In order to decompress the files you downloaded, you must use the EXPAND command from a command prompt window. Let me suggest the following method:
- Create a new folder in the same directory as the file containing the compressed files. For example, suppose you have extracted the files in a folder on your desktop named XPFax (C:\Documents and Settings\
\Desktop\XPFax). Create a new folder on your desktop named XPFaxOut (C:\Documents and Settings\ \Desktop\XPFaxout) - Open a command prompt window (start > run > cmd > OK)
- Type the following line in the window command prompt black, substituting your correct username and you have used the folder names and press Enter (the text will wrap below, but only press enter at the end of the line)
EXPAND C:\Documents and Settings\
\Desktop\XPFax\*.* C:\Documents and Settings\ r\Desktop\XPFaxout\
At this point, your XPFaxout should have all of the 35 files with the correct file extensions (DLL, EXE, etc.).
Copy the files as follows:
Copy 19 DLL files and 4 EXE files in C:\Windows\system32
Copy the same files DLL 19 and 4 EXE files in C:\Windows\system32\dllcache
Copy the 3 files in CHM and HLP on C:\Windows\Help 1 file
Copying 1 file to C:\Windows\addins ECF
Copy 1 INF file in C:\Windows\inf
Copy 1 file INI to C:\Windows\system32
Copy the 1 H file in C:\Windows\system32
Copy the 4 VOC files in C:\Documents and Settings\All Users\Application Data\Microsoft\Windows NT\MSFax\Common CoverpagesYou have now all the files where they are supposed to be.
